Robinhood COO Howard to retire at year-end
FILE PHOTO: The logo of Robinhood Markets, Inc. is seen at a pop-up event on Wall Street after the company's IPO in New York City, U.S., July 29, 2021. REUTERS/Andrew Kelly
(Reuters) -Online brokerage Robinhood Markets Inc said on Wednesday its Chief Operating Officer Gretchen Howard will retire at the end of 2023.
Beginning April 3, Howard will take on the role of special adviser, Robinhood said.
Before her stint at Robinhood, Howard was a partner with CapitalG, Alphabet Inc's venture capital arm. Prior to that, she was also a vice president at Fidelity Investments.
